#EB289E Hex Color Code

#EB289E

The Hexadecimal Color #EB289E is a contrast shade of Deep Pink. #EB289E RGB value is rgb(235, 40, 158). RGB Color Model of #EB289E consists of 92% red, 15% green and 61% blue. HSL color Mode of #EB289E has 324°(degrees) Hue, 83% Saturation and 54% Lightness. #EB289E color has an wavelength of 416n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#EB289E is #FF33CC.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#EB289E is #E29. The Closest Color to #EB289E is #FF1493. Official Name of #EB289E Hex Code is Wild Strawberry.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#EB289E is 0 Cyan 83 Magenta 33 Yellow 8 Black and #EB289E CMY is 0, 83, 33.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#EB289E is hsl(324,83,54,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(324, 83, 92).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#EB289E is 41.19, 21.65, 34.35.
Hex8 Value of #EB289E is #EB289EFF. Decimal Value of #EB289E is 15411358 and Octal Value of #EB289E is 72624236. Binary Value of #EB289E is 11101011, 101000, 10011110 and Android of #EB289E is 4293601438 / 0xffeb289e.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#EB289E is 0.424, 0.223, 0.223 and YIQ Color Space of #EB289E is 111.757, 78.2871, 77.9641.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#EB289E is 33.91, 7.98, 34.2.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#EB289E is 53.65, 78.14, -16.06.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#EB289E is 53.65, 107.04, -36.89.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#EB289E is 53.65, 79.77, 348.39. Hunter Lab variable of #EB289E is 46.53, 76.59, -11.2.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#EB289E

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
